Seattle Boat Show 2026 Anchors Pacific Northwest Marine Enthusiasm — Travel Tips for Attendees

The Seattle Boat Show 2026 is set to sail into the Pacific Northwest from January 30 to February 7, 2026, bringing hundreds of new and brokerage boats, marine exhibits, interactive activities, and boating seminars to the Lumen Field Event Center and Bell Harbor Marina in Seattle, Washington. (Seattle Boat Show)

Regarded as one of the largest boating events on the West Coast, the show celebrates the region’s deep nautical culture and offers something for boating professionals, recreational enthusiasts, and families alike. From dozens of new vessels on display to educational sessions on fishing and boating safety, attendees can explore what’s new in the marine world and connect with exhibitors from across the industry. (Seattle Boat Show)

What to Expect at the 2026 Show

Across two dynamic locations — indoors at the Lumen Field Event Center and afloat at Bell Harbor Marina on the waterfront — visitors will find:

  • Hundreds of boats and yachts on display, including cruisers, sailboats, fishing boats, and more
  • Free boating and fishing seminars led by maritime experts
  • Interactive exhibits and family-friendly attractions
  • Fun themed nights like Boat Show After Dark with evening entertainment and social events (Seattle Boat Show)

A free shuttle connects both venues for easy navigation, and affordable parking options are available nearby. (Seattle Boat Show)
